How to sign in to Gmail on a computer

Signing into your Gmail account from a computer is straightforward. Start by navigating to the Gmail website. You’ll see a login page prompting you to enter your email address or phone number associated with your Google Account. After entering this information, click on ‘Next’ to proceed.

Next, you’ll be asked to enter your password. If you’ve enabled two-factor authentication, you’ll receive a prompt for an additional security code. Once you’ve entered all the required information, you’ll be directed to your inbox, ready to manage your emails. Remember, for enhanced security, avoid saving your password on shared or public computers.


If you want to stay logged in on your personal computer to avoid entering your credentials each time, you can check the ‘Stay signed in’ option. However, use this feature with caution and only on devices you trust.

How to sign in to Gmail on a mobile device

To access Gmail on a mobile device, you have two main options: using a web browser or the Gmail app. Both methods provide a user-friendly interface to manage your emails effectively.

When using a browser, the steps are similar to signing in on a computer. Navigate to the Gmail website, enter your email address followed by your password, and you’re in. However, for a better mobile experience, it’s recommended to use the Gmail app, available for both Android and iOS devices.

On the Gmail app, tap ‘Sign in’ and add your Google Account if it’s not already present. You can also switch between different accounts if you have multiple Gmail addresses. The app offers convenient features such as notifications for new messages and a more touch-friendly interface.

Troubleshooting common Gmail sign-in issues

Encountering sign-in issues can be frustrating, but they can usually be resolved with a few simple steps:

  • Ensure you have a stable internet connection.
  • Double-check that your email address and password are entered correctly.
  • If you’ve forgotten your password, use the Gmail password recovery process.
  • Clear your browser’s cache and cookies, which can sometimes resolve login problems.
  • Make sure you’re using an up-to-date browser that’s compatible with Gmail.

If these steps don’t help, Google’s Help Center offers more in-depth troubleshooting guides and support.

How to recover your Gmail account password

Forgetting your Gmail password doesn’t mean you’re locked out forever. Google provides a recovery process to reset your password. Start by clicking on ‘Forgot password?’ on the sign-in page. You will need to answer security questions or use your recovery email or phone number to verify your identity.

Once your identity is confirmed, you’ll be prompted to create a new password. Choose a strong password that’s a mix of letters, numbers, and symbols, and avoid using easily guessable information like your name or birthdate.

If you’re unable to recover your password using the usual methods, you can follow the more detailed recovery process via Google’s Account Recovery page.

Gmail security tips for public devices

Accessing your Gmail on public devices requires extra caution to protect your personal information:

  1. Always log out from your Gmail account after use.
  2. Don’t save your password on public or shared computers.
  3. Use ‘Incognito’ or ‘Private’ browsing modes to prevent your data from being saved on the device.
  4. Enable two-factor authentication for an extra layer of security.

By following these tips, you can help ensure your Gmail account remains secure, even when you need to access it from less secure locations.

Features of the Gmail app

The Gmail app is not just for accessing your inbox; it offers a multitude of features to enhance your emailing experience:

  • Real-time notifications alert you to new emails without needing to refresh.
  • Multiple account support lets you switch between personal and work emails effortlessly.
  • Powerful search capabilities help you find specific emails quickly.
  • Integration with Google Chat and Google Meet for seamless communication.

With these features, the Gmail app stands out as a comprehensive tool for managing emails and staying connected on the go.

Can I log into another Gmail account?

Yes, you can log into multiple Gmail accounts. On a computer, use different browser profiles or the ‘Add account’ button within Gmail. On mobile, the Gmail app allows you to add and switch between accounts in the settings menu.
